    Sylvester "Mouse" Mauthe, age 87, passed away after a lingering illness on Monday morning, April 23, 2012 at St. Elizabeth Hospital. Mouse was born in Appleton on July 3, 1924, son of the late Joseph and Theresa (Beringer) Mauthe. He attended Appleton High School, served in the United States Army for two years, and married Maurine Van Weele at St. Joseph Catholic Church on September 3, 1949. The couple has shared over sixty-two wonderful years together. For over forty years, Mouse worked at Kimberly - Clark's Lakeview plant, where he maintained nearly perfect attendance. In his younger years, he loved to play softball and volleyball, as well as hunting and fishing up north. For many years he drove a Harley Davidson motorcycle. Mouse also loved to dance. Many times he was overheard saying that he would rather dance than eat! His grandchildren were the apples of his eye - he never missed an athletic or musical event.

    Mary Lynn Keuler, age 55, of Kiel, died suddenly, Tuesday evening, January 2, 2007. Following her death, Mary donated organs so that others could survive. She was born August 25, 1951, to Sylvester J. "Mouse" and Maurine A. (Van Weele) Mauthe, in Appleton, where she attended Sacred Heart School and graduated from Xavier High School in 1969. Mary was a receptionist for Century Manufacturing, Bloomington, MN, and was employed by Ameriquip Corporation, of Kiel WI.
